Book Description
Learn Korean as it's actually spoken today in Seoul! Korean is one of the fastest-growing second languages in the world, due to the huge popularity of K-pop music, Korean food and K-dramas. This book picks up where the first volume ends, and is designed for people who want to learn to speak Korean quickly and correctly—especially K-Pop and K-Drama fans! Hello Korean features colorful drawings and a cast of young foreigners who are living in Seoul, hanging out together and having fun exploring the city. It features Korean film and TV star Lee Joon-gi, who not only reads the dialogues but contributes a series of stories about his favorite places and things to do in Korea! Each chapter is organized as follows: An opening dialogue on an everyday topic such as going out or meeting someone A list of useful vocabulary and everyday expressions Grammar explanations, conversations and practice exercises "Talking with Lee Joon-gi": Respond to the prompts as though you are speaking to him! "Lee Joon-gi's Top Travel Sites": describing the actor's favorite places in Korea!
